How To Easily Calculate Your Macros For Weight Loss

Are you tired of trying every fad diet out there only to see minimal results? Have you considered calculating your macros for weight loss? Macros, or macronutrients, are the three primary nutrients that make up our diet: carbohydrates, protein, and fat. By determining the right amount of each macro for your body, you can achieve your weight loss goals sustainably and healthily.

So, how do you quickly calculate your macros for weight loss? It’s simpler than you might think! First, you need to determine your daily caloric needs. This can be done using an online calculator or consulting a registered dietitian. Once you have this number, you can choose the percentage breakdown of macros you need to consume.

A typical breakdown for weight loss is 40% carbohydrates, 30% protein, and 30% fat. But don’t worry if this doesn’t work for you. These calculations are just estimates and may need to be adjusted based on individual factors such as activity level and body composition.

Now it’s time to calculate the grams of each macro you need to consume. Multiply your daily caloric needs by the percentage breakdown and divide by the calorie per gram for each macro. For example, if your daily caloric needs are 1500 and you want a breakdown of 40% carbs, 30% protein, and 30% fat:

Carbohydrates: 1500 x 0.4 = 600 calories / 4 = 150 grams

– Protein: 1500 x 0.3 = 450 calories / 4 = 113 grams

– Fat: 1500 x 0.3 = 450 calories / 9 = 50 grams

Voila! You now have your personalized macro breakdown for weight loss. But remember, these numbers are just a starting point. Adjust as needed based on how your body responds.

The Right Way To Figure Out Macros For Weight Loss

Macros, or macronutrients, are the building blocks of our diet. They include carbohydrates, protein, and fat and are essential for our body to function correctly. But when it comes to weight loss, we must ensure we’re consuming the right amount and type of macros to support our goals.

How do we figure out the right macros for weight loss? The first step is to determine our daily caloric needs. This can be done using an online calculator or consulting a registered dietitian. Once we know how many calories we need to consume daily, we can determine our macro ratios.

A standard ratio for weight loss is 40% carbohydrates, 30% protein, and 30% fat. However, this ratio may vary depending on individual preferences and dietary restrictions. For example, someone who follows a low-carb or ketogenic diet may have a higher fat percentage in their macros.

Tracking our macro intake using a food diary or app is crucial in ensuring we are meeting our daily goals and making progress toward our weight loss goals. But it’s not just about hitting our macro targets – it’s also essential to prioritize whole, nutrient-dense foods within each macro category rather than relying on processed or high-sugar options.

To put this into perspective, let’s look at a real-life scenario. Sarah wants to lose weight and has determined that she needs to consume 1500 calories per day. Based on the 40/30/30 ratio, she should aim for 600 calories from carbohydrates (150g), 450 calories from protein (112g), and 450 calories from fat (50g). She tracks her macros using an app and realizes that she’s been consuming too many processed carbs and not enough healthy fats. She adjusts her diet to include more whole grains, fruits, and vegetables for her carbs, lean proteins like chicken and fish for her protein, and healthy fats like avocado and nuts for her fat. She continues to track her macros and makes progress toward her weight loss goals.
